KSS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

562 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kohl's (KSS)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$9.47B — up 4% from $9.1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 96 funds closed out of KSS and 88 opened new positions — a net loss of 8 holders — while 231 trimmed existing stakes and 184 added.

The largest buyer was American International Group, adding an estimated $338M. The largest seller was Massachusetts Financial Services, cutting an estimated $244M.
